Crab Imperial Florida Style

Steps
Heat 1 / 2 cup of milk to boiling point.
Melt butter and then add flour , & then pour heated milk over flour / butter mixture.
Beat until smooth and creamy.
Allow to cool.
Add the well beaten egg yolks , seasonings , lemon juice , worcestershire and 1 tablespoon mayonnaise.
Blend well.
Add crabmeat and mix thoroughly.
Fill either shells or small dishes.
Mix remaining 2 tablespoons of mayonnaise with 1 tablespoon of milk and brush on top.
Sprinkle lightly with paprika.
Bake in preheated oven at 400 degree for 10 minutes and serve.
Ingredients
lump crabmeat, milk, butter, flour, egg yolks, dry mustard, white pepper, celery salt, salt, lemon juice, worcestershire sauce, mayonnaise, paprika
